    PCMANFM - Sort order problem

    I'm running Ubuntu 10.04 and PCMANFM v0.9.5. I'm having problems with sort order (I'm set on sort by Ascending, By Name and viewing Detailed List View). I started using PCMANFM in Ubuntu 8.04 because of Nautilus's bad sorting order. Now I'm having this problem in PCMANFM

    Red face Re: PCMANFM - Sort order problem

    I'm with the newer version on my netbook (Linux Mint Debian edition, though, and usually using LXDE).

    No settings were saving at all (wallpaper, sort order, sort type, etc).

    I solved it by copying the .conf file from the ~/.config/pcmanfm/LXDE folder to:

    ~/.config/pcmanfm/pcmanfm.conf

    That is, up one level.

    Irritatingly, I now have three slightly different versions of that file: there, and in the default and LXDE folders.

    I am calling this a bug...

    Re: PCMANFM - Sort order problem

    I'm on version 0.9.5, like the original poster.

    In a nutshell, on my machine, this version starts up in icon view with some bizarre sort order, while the menu option indicates Name, Ascending.

    Changing away from the "Name" option seems to free it up, so you can do what you want and if you then switch back to "Name" it sorts correctly - but this is not persistent. If you shut down PCManfm and reopen, you are back to square one.

    Wallpaper changes didn’t save either, or default view (I prefer compact...).

    Copying the conf file one level up solved this on my machine, but maybe 0.9.7 has fixed this problem. I will have to see if it is in the repos as an update - it wasn’t two days ago (Mint Debian Testing).

    I never had this problem with 0.5.
